Crystal structure of Mycobacterium tuberculosis H37Rv orotate phosphoribosyltransferase in complex with inorganic phosphate
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| ESRF BEAMLINE ID29 |
Synchrotron site | ESRF |
Beamline | ID29 |
Temperature [K] | 100 |
Detector technology | PIXEL |
Collection date | 2015-02-13 |
Detector | DECTRIS PILATUS 6M |
Wavelength(s) | 0.90 |
Spacegroup name | P 1 21 1 |
Unit cell lengths | 57.262, 56.328, 59.470 |
Unit cell angles | 90.00, 115.10, 90.00 |
Refinement procedure
Resolution | 53.850 - 1.899 |
R-factor | 0.15786 |
Rwork | 0.156 |
R-free | 0.19506 |
Structure solution method | MOLECULAR REPLACEMENT |
Starting model (for MR) | 5hki |
RMSD bond length | 0.018 |
RMSD bond angle | 1.828 |
Data reduction software | XDS |
Data scaling software | SCALA |
Phasing software | PHASER |
Refinement software | REFMAC (5.8.0049) |
Data quality characteristics
Overall | Outer shell | |
Low resolution limit [Å] | 49.210 | 1.967 |
High resolution limit [Å] | 1.899 | 1.899 |
Rmerge | 0.056 | 0.196 |
Number of reflections | 26990 | |
<I/σ(I)> | 13.6 | 4.78 |
Completeness [%] | 99.1 | 95.53 |
Redundancy | 3.2 | 3.2 |
Crystallization Conditions
crystal ID | method | pH | temperature | details |
1 | VAPOR DIFFUSION, SITTING DROP | 277.15 | 0.1M HEPES pH 7.5, 10% (w/v) PEG8000, 8% (v/v) Ethylene glycol, 1mM PRPP |
